--- loncom/lonmaxima 2007/06/12 23:48:45 1.30 +++ loncom/lonmaxima 2007/08/02 13:04:55 1.31 @@ -3,7 +3,7 @@ # The LearningOnline Network with CAPA # Connect to MAXIMA CAS # -# $Id: lonmaxima,v 1.30 2007/06/12 23:48:45 albertel Exp $ +# $Id: lonmaxima,v 1.31 2007/08/02 13:04:55 bisitz Exp $ # # Copyright Michigan State University Board of Trustees # @@ -346,9 +346,10 @@ sub getmaximaoutput { if ($line=~/\;/) { $foundoutput=1; next; } if (!$foundoutput) { next; } if ($line=~/^Incorrect syntax:/) { $syntaxerr = 1; next; } - (my $label, $line) = ($line=~ /^(\(\%o\d+\))(.+)$/); - if ($label) { - $label=~s/\S/ /g; + if ( $line=~ /^(\(\%o\d+\))(.+)$/){ + my $label = $1; + $line = $2; + $label =~s/\S/ /g; $line=$label.$line; } $realoutput.=$line."\n";